Access Office 365 Products at Home

Microsoft Office 365 is available to all staff and students (K-12) at no cost. This product allows staff and students to install Office products on up to 5 devices for both PC and Apple Devices. To access Microsoft Office 365, staff and students can go to http://login.microsoftonline.com.

All staff and student will use [Google Username]@auburn.wednet.edu and their network password to login to Office 365.

Staff and students can also download office products up to 5 personal PCs using their ASD Office 365 accounts at the Office Download Portal. Students will not be able to download Outlook as a part of the suite. To access student email, students should use Gmail at mail.google.com.

How do I save to Google Drive from Office 365 Products?

1. When saving a document from an Office 365 program (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, etc.), choose the Save As option, and then Browse.

2. From the File Explorer window, locate the the H: drive (under This PC or possibly pinned in the Quick Access area)

3. My Drive will save the file in your Google Drive, or choose Shared drives to save in one of your Shared Google Drives (if available).

If you do not see the H: drive or your My Drive or Shared drive folders, ensure that your Google Drive is active by clicking on Google Drive from the Start Menu.

This should be a one-time operation.
